Here is a small sample of the Internet trends YOU have reported back to us.
03/21/2006 March madness spurs nearly 10 million sports fans to jump online the first day of the NCAA tournament for News and Live video, according to Nielsen//Netratings
03/14/2006 Two-Thirds of active U.S. web population using broadband, up 28 percent year-over-year to an All-Time high, according to Nielsen//Netratings
03/03/2006 Online search hits All-Time high of 5.7 billion searches, rising 39 percent year-over-year in January 2006, according to Nielsen//Netratings
03/01/2006 Chinese New Year goes online
02/17/2006 NBC olympics overtakes American IDOL on the web, according to Nielsen//Netratings
02/14/2006 Web traffic to tax sites grow 26 percent year-over-year, reaching 11 percent of the active internet population, according to Nielsen//Netratings
02/09/2006 Online searches grow 55 percent year-over-year to nearly 5.1 billion searches in December 2005, according to Nielsen//Netratings
12/29/2005 Online holiday shoppers spent a total of $30.1 billion during 2005 holiday season, up 30 percent from 2004, according to the eSpending report from Goldman Sachs, Nielsen//NetRatings and Harris Interactive
12/22/2005 More than half of online shoppers finish shopping the week prior to the holidays; Total holiday spending hits $25 billion, according to the holiday eSpending report from Goldman Sachs, Nielsen//NetRatings and Harris Interactive
